:so Bhai Jarnail Singh is
yet to speak on this topic.
209
:The question was,
210
:What were both
of your experiences
211
:in 1984 around that,
212
:Sister stated that
:
213
:the year of 1984
and continues after that.
214
:So what I am about to tell you
is only to a certain point
215
:which is going to continue yet.
216
:This is probably part 1 of 10.
217
:June 1984, is not limited
to just those ten days or so.
218
:It is multi-layered as an issue & the
government planned it for a long time.
219
:The Shtabadi of Sri Guru
Tegh Bahadurs martyrdom.
220
:So a Shtabadi is usually when we have a
hundred year celebration.
221
:So the one in 1977,
I think there's a date.
222
:Any of you good at maths might
work out what the date was, 300 years.
223
:So, that was the programme
that was going to happen that year.
224
:In 1975, Indira Gandhi suspended
the constitution of India
225
:& called a State of Emergency.
226
:In the State of Emergency,
civil liberties were suspended
227
:& more than five people couldn't
gather/congregate & talk.
228
:The media was all banned,
print & radio.
229
:And as we know in our history,
the Sikh nation never stands quiet
230
:when repressed in such
a way & takes action.
231
:The Sikh nation
of Sri Guru Gobind Singh
232
:always challenges repression & that's
what our history teaches us.
233
:So at that time, Sant Kartar Singh
as part of the programme
234
:of the Shtabadi celebrations,
would then go on
235
:to challenge this en masse.
236
:And regardless of the ban of not
congregating more than five people,
237
:Sant Kartar Singh did 36 processions
across Punjab, which were miles long.
238
:For 14 hours a day, they stood & preached
at these processions where they would stop.
239
:It was all completely against
the State of Emergency.
240
:The 37th procession so 36
in Punjab & the 37th one
241
:to finalise/end the
celebrations, was also in Delhi.
242
:That's where Sri Guru Tegh
Bahadur gave His Shaheedi.
243
:The final Nagar Kirtan (procession)
Pehnji said was many miles long.
244
:The Sikhs challenged her in Punjab
& her seat of power in Delhi at that time.
245
:And Indira Gandhi's emergency
wasn't a thing that Sikhs would bow to.
246
:And during this, one of the Nagar Kirtans,
Sant Kartar Singh went past Beas.
247
:So, Beas is where the headquarters
